SPECTACULAR WINES MITIGATE THE ECONOMIC CRISIS INDUCED BY THE PANDEMIC

The results of the 2020 Old Mutual Trophy Wine Show were announced by way of a unique online presentation, timed to coincide with their publication (on the website and on the Old Mutual Trophy Wine Show App). The virtual awards function detailed the key results from the 19th edition of the Cape wine industry’s toughest – and most highly regarded – competition. Of the 747 wines judged from 161 producers, 39 gold medals were awarded. All Best-in-Class gold medallists emerged as trophy winners. In the end, 21 trophies, including the coveted Most Successful Producer of the Show, were unveiled in the presentation.

The 2020 results maintain the show’s tradition and have reinforced its talent-scouting reputation. While comfortably more than half of the trophy winners had previously taken home an award for a best-in-class wine, several stepped into the limelight for the first time.

 

All the Trophy Winners

 Old Mutual Trophy for Most Successful Producer Overall

Kleine Zalze

Trophy for Best Shiraz and Old Mutual Trophy for Best Red Wine Overall

Trizanne Signature Wines Reserve Syrah 2018

Trophy for Best Sauvignon Blanc and Old Mutual Trophy for Best White Wine Overall

Mulderbosch Sauvignon Blanc 2019

Old Mutual Trophy for Discovery of the Show / Best Value Gold Medallist

Mulderbosch Chenin Blanc Steen op Hout 2019

Old Mutual Trophy for Best Sparkling Wine

Kleine Zalze Vintage Brut Méthode Cap Classique 2013

Harold Eedes Trophy for Best Chenin Blanc

Kleine Zalze Family Reserve Chenin Blanc 2018

American Express Trophy for Best Cabernet Sauvignon

Cederberg Five Generations Cabernet Sauvignon 2017

Riedel Trophy for Best Bordeaux-Style Red Blend

Morgenster Lourens River Valley 2014

Miele Trophy for Best Chardonnay

Rustenberg Five Soldiers Chardonnay 2018

Trophy for Best Museum Class Chardonnay

Rustenberg Five Soldiers Chardonnay 2011

 Trophy for Best Cabernet Franc

Warwick Estate Cabernet Franc 2017

Trophy for Best Pinotage

Ormonde Basson Pinotage 2018

Grande Roche Trophy for Best White Blend

Durbanville Hills The Tangram 2018

Trophy for Best Museum Class White Blend

Cape of Good Hope Riebeeksrivier Caroline 2016 (Anthonij Rupert)

Trophy for Best Rhône-Style Red Blend

Underworld Red 2019 (Strange Kompanjie / Wildeberg)

Trophy for Best Niche Wine

Stellenbosch Vineyards Limited Release Verdelho 2019

Old Mutual Trophy for Best Unfortified Dessert Wine – Noble Late Harvest

Buitenverwachting ‘1769’ 2017

Tony Mossop Trophy for Best Cape Port

De Krans Cape Vintage Reserve 2017

Trophy for Best Museum Class Fortified Wine

KWV Limited Release Port 1948
